High-Severity Vulnerability Patched in Advanced Access Manager (www.wordfence.com)

On August 13, 2020, the Wordfence Threat Intelligence team finished investigating two vulnerabilities in Advanced Access Manager, a WordPress plugin with over 100,000 installations, including a high-severity Authorization Bypass vulnerability that could lead to privilege escalation and site takeover.
